Here is the loadout I am working with this last day.
The accel shields can both negate the front shield disadvantage and keep the flux low enough to keep the thumper 24/7 on the target.
The accel thrusters augment the shields beautifully for defensive maneuvers, and also can be used to:
1. have the main gun trained on the target while strafing efficiently
2. rotate the ship in a snap into revolver cannon arc radius for missile or fighter protection.
3. prevent flameouts from the salamanders (a big threat for the ship due to its fragile nature and front shield emitter)
Stab shields will give you more bang for the buck vs vents, especially since this setup is not geared towards frequent flux venting. If you wish to change the dual MGs for revolvers though, you will have to put the OP on vents (since the accel shields are put in to save flux also).
Lastly, the sabot/harpoon combo is devastating when used properly. Due to the difference in speed between the 2 missiles, it is very possible to both overload the enemy hull and hit it for 1500pts with the same missile salvo. It is a little tricky to perform (and a heavy needler would be a better candidate for optimizing the strategy), but when done right, it is damn impossible to wipe off the grin in your face...XD
